What is an FXO Gateway?
AnFXO (Foreign Exchange Office) Gateway is a device that connects analog telephone lines (PSTN) to an IP network. It allows VoIP systems—such as IP PBX or hosted PBX—to utilize traditional telephone lines for making and receiving calls.
The FXO port connects directly to the PSTN line, while the gateway itself communicates with your VoIP network. This way, businesses can continue using their existing PSTN lines while gradually adopting modern IP telephony.
How Does an FXO Gateway Work?
The function of an FXO Gateway can be simplified into four steps:
-
PSTN Line Connection: The FXO port links to the telephone line from the telecom operator.
-
Signal Conversion: The gateway converts analog signals from PSTN into digital VoIP packets.
-
VoIP System Integration: These packets are processed by your IP PBX or hosted PBX for call management.
-
Two-Way Communication: Outgoing VoIP calls are also converted back to analog signals and routed via PSTN.
This process makes FXO Gateways essential for hybrid communication environments.
Key Features of an FXO Gateway
-
Port Options: Available in 2, 4, 8, 16 or more ports to support different PSTN capacities.
-
SIP Protocol Support: Ensures compatibility with most IP PBX and VoIP providers.
-
Call Routing: Intelligent routing for both inbound and outbound calls.
-
Failover Mechanism: PSTN backup in case of internet or VoIP failure.
-
Web-Based Management: User-friendly interfaces for easy configuration.
-
Voice Codecs: Support for G.711, G.729, and more to optimize call quality.

FXO Gateway vs. FXS Gateway
It’s common to confuse FXO with FXS. Here’s the difference:
-
FXO Gateway: Connects PSTN lines to VoIP networks. (Line side)
-
FXS Gateway: Connects analog phones or fax machines to VoIP networks. (Device side)
In short, FXO is for connecting lines, while FXS is for connecting devices.
